Address 0 PPC

PFSspWz52oY8HooBdSyAYvcfGzVSVPQt1c

Confirmed

Total Received1.651337 PPC
Total Sent1.651337 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PFSspWz52oY8HooBdSyAYvcfGzVSVPQt1c1.651337 PPC
Fee: 0.00225 PPC
57694 Confirmations1.649087 PPC
PKpbPoyyXgb8xbTaM4haD9vv7oTfcFpM7e0.017 PPC ×
PFSspWz52oY8HooBdSyAYvcfGzVSVPQt1c1.651337 PPC
Fee: 0.00225 PPC
57721 Confirmations1.668337 PPC